Transaction d8450dd36f72acb7217a3d9c2106dff41368c5e9bf868140fed4cb5fb7fb1539

1 Input
1 Outputs
  • d8450dd36f72acb7217a3d9c2106dff41368c5e9bf868140fed4cb5fb7fb1539:0
  • value  31074048
    address  3HEsdWDM6MtUSpmDPUdhnhwzFjYqMZBum1